MINORITY RULE BECKONS AS RIVAL PARTIES SNUB A DEAL
REFORM UK has chosen its leader for Leicestershire.
The party became the biggest group on Leicestershire County Council at the elections on May 1, securing 25 of the authority's 55 seats.
It will lead the authority from a minority position after both the Tories and Liberal Democrats - who secured 15 and 11 seats respectively - ruled out doing a deal.
